Output fb66a2b91f1c0e4d1b252de915bdce0b6e20dec3ffecde241a63c8c5b2ef1749:0

value
1252682
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c470b263d9bf91be5dab9debc67149a55a39be8 OP_EQUAL
address
3D28pXJYfmx55Nz7WdpD25bKGTTn48CCPh
transaction
fb66a2b91f1c0e4d1b252de915bdce0b6e20dec3ffecde241a63c8c5b2ef1749